# 实现“mongo mysql 适用场景”教程
## 一、整体流程
首先我们需要了解MongoDB和MySQL的特点和适用场景,然后根据具体业务需求选择合适的数据库,最后进行数据迁移和数据同步。
## 二、实现步骤
| 步骤 | 操作 |
| ------ | ------ |
| 1 | 了解MongoDB和MySQL的特点和适用场景 |
| 2 | 根据业务需求选择合适的数据库 |
|
原创
2024-04-18 05:32:35
52阅读
1.mongodb介绍MongoDB (名称来自"humongous") 是一个可扩展的高性能,开源,模式自由,面向文档的数据库。它使用C++编写。MongoDB特点:a.面向集合的存储:适合存储对象及JSON形式的数据。b.动态查询:mongo支持丰富的查询表达方式,查询指令使用JSON形式的标记,可轻易查询文档中的内嵌的对象及数组。c.完整的索引支持:包括文档内嵌对象及数组。mongo的查询优
转载
2023-08-23 15:07:21
151阅读
在现今的IT技术环境中,面对海量数据的不断增长,如何选择合适的数据库成了许多开发者和架构师的重要任务。尤其是在选择使用MongoDB还是MySQL时,这不仅仅是一个技术层面的选择,更关乎项目的整体架构和性能优化。接下来,我们来深入探讨一下,什么场景下应该使用MongoDB而不是MySQL。
```mermaid
timeline
title 数据库技术发展时间轴
2008 : M
# MongoDB在Java中的应用场景
MongoDB是一种开源的NoSQL数据库,它使用文档导向的方式存储数据。相较于传统的关系型数据库,MongoDB提供了灵活的模式,强大的可扩展性及高性能的读写能力。本文将探讨MongoDB在Java应用中的常见场景,并通过代码示例加以说明。
## 什么是MongoDB?
MongoDB以“文档”为基础,每个文档由键和值组成,类似于JSON格式。其主
原创
2024-09-08 05:08:56
43阅读
HBase是什么?HBase基于Google的BigTable论文,是建立的HDFS之上,提供高可靠性、高性能、列存储、可伸缩、实时读写的分布式数据库系统。 在需要实时读写随机访问超大规模数据集时,可以使用HBase。优点1)海量存储 Hbase适合存储PB级别的海量数据,在PB级别的数据以及采用廉价PC存储的情况下,能在几十到百毫秒内返回数据。这与Hbase的极易扩展性息息相关。正式因为Hbas
转载
2023-07-21 15:43:25
56阅读
索引分类:默认索引单一索引复合索引多键索引(数组索引)全文检索索引2dsphere 索引2D索引......索引属性:到期TTL唯一索引部分索引稀疏索引 索引通常能够极大的提高查询的效率,如果没有索引,MongoDB在读取数据时必须扫描集合中的每个文件并选取那些符合查询条件的记录。特别在处理大量的数据时,查询甚至几分钟,这对网站的性能是非常致命的。默认索引默认情况下,所有集合都在_id
逆向爬虫14 Mongo入门一、MongoDB和MySQL的区别MongoDB 是一种 非关系型数据库,存放任意形式的 json 格式数据;而 MySQL 是一种 关系型数据库,只能存放事先定义好 字段 的表格数据。下面是 MongoDB 和 MySQL 对数据叫法不同的比较。MySQLMongoDB数据库(文件夹)数据库(文件夹)表(文件,不同的表之间可以有关系)集合(文件,不同的集合之间没有关
转载
2023-08-06 13:27:25
182阅读
# MongoDB替换MySQL:内容与示例解析
在大数据时代,数据库的选择变得愈发重要。纵观传统的关系型数据库(如MySQL)和现代的非关系型数据库(如MongoDB),其各自的优势和适用场景也各有不同。本文将探讨如何使用MongoDB替换MySQL,并通过具体的代码示例展示其优势与应用。
## 一、MongoDB与MySQL的基本概念
### 1.1 什么是MySQL?
MySQL是一
# MongoDB vs MySQL:优势对比
## 引言
随着互联网和大数据的快速发展,数据库成为了现代应用开发中不可或缺的一部分。在众多数据库中,MongoDB和MySQL是两个备受关注的开源数据库。本文将对这两个数据库的优势进行对比,并通过代码示例来说明其应用场景。
## MongoDB简介
MongoDB是一个面向文档的数据库,使用类似于JSON的BSON(Binary JSON)
原创
2023-08-13 11:43:16
29阅读
### 实现“mysql json mongo”的流程
下面是实现“mysql json mongo”的流程图:
```mermaid
flowchart TD
A[创建数据库] --> B[创建表]
B --> C[插入数据]
C --> D[查询数据]
D --> E[更新数据]
E --> F[删除数据]
```
#### 1. 创建数据库
首
原创
2023-12-11 03:15:03
26阅读
# 从 MySQL 到 MongoDB 的迁移指南
当今的开发者常常面临选择正确的数据库,以满足项目需求。MySQL 和 MongoDB 都是流行的数据库选择,各自有着不同的优缺点。如果你的项目需要从 MySQL 切换到 MongoDB,本文将为你提供一个详细的迁移指南。我们将分步指导每一个迁移过程,并附上代码示例以及一些图形化的表示。
## 迁移流程概述
以下表格展示了从 MySQL 切换
# 从 MySQL 转移到 MongoDB:一步一步教你如何实现
在现代的应用开发中,很多开发者可能会面临着将数据从关系型数据库(如 MySQL)转移到非关系型数据库(如 MongoDB)的需求。这样的需求可能是由于架构变更、性能优化或是新的功能需求。本文将详细介绍如何实现这个过程,尤其适合那些刚入行的小白。
## 一、整体流程
在开始之前,我们首先将整个迁移过程整理成一个清晰的流程图。这个
一、什么是事务?概念:事务就是把一系列的动作当成单独的一个一个工作单元,这些动作要么全部完成,要么全部不完成,保证数据的一致性和完整性。二、事务的四个特性:简称ACID1、原子性(atomicity):事务是一个原子操作,由一系列的动作组成,事务的原子性确保动作要么全部完成,要么全部失败。2、一致性(consistency):事务按照业务的预期生效,保证数据在事务前后一致,如转账,事务前后金额的减
MongoDB与MySQL的操作对比表及区别介绍
MySQL与MongoDB都是开源的常用数据库,但是MySQL是传统的关系型数据库,MongoDB则是非关系型数据库,也叫文档型数据库,是一种NoSQL的数据库。它们各有各的优点,关键是看用在什么地方。所以我们所熟知的那些SQL(全称Structured Query Language)语句就不适用于MongoDB了,因为SQL语句是关系型
转载
2024-03-12 14:44:12
21阅读
谈谈Mongodb和MySQL的区别什么是Mongodb数据库
Mongodb是一个介于关系数据库和非关系数据库之间的产品(Nosql),非关系型数据库(nosql ),属于文档型数据库。文档是mongoDB中数据的基本单元,类似关系数据库的行,多个键值对有序地放置在一起便是文档,语法有点类似javascript面向对象的查询语言,它是一个面向集合的,模式自由的文档型数据库。什么是MySQL数据库
转载
2023-08-04 19:28:27
80阅读
# MySQL 数据迁移到 MongoDB 的完整指南
在现代应用开发中,数据的存储方式千差万别,但从关系型数据库(如 MySQL)迁移到非关系型数据库(如 MongoDB)是一个常见的需求。本文将一步一步教你如何完成这一过程,帮助你理解每一步的操作。
## 数据迁移流程
首先,让我们看看整个迁移过程的步骤。以下是一个简单的表格,展示了数据迁移的基本流程:
| 步骤 | 描述
# 如何实现“面试 MySQL 和 MongoDB”
在现代开发中,MySQL 和 MongoDB 是最常用的数据库之一。面试过程中,了解这两者的区别和使用场景至关重要。本文将为你提供一个完整的实现流程和相关代码示例,助你更好地理解并准备面试。
## 整体流程
下面的表格总结了面试 MySQL 和 MongoDB 的步骤:
| 步骤 | 描述 | 代
# MySQL数据导入MongoDB
在大数据时代,数据存储和管理是企业运作不可或缺的一部分。MySQL和MongoDB是两种广泛使用的数据库管理系统。本文将介绍如何将MySQL中的数据导入MongoDB,并提供代码示例和状态图,以帮助理解这一过程。
## 1. MySQL与MongoDB简介
- **MySQL**是一种关系型数据库管理系统,它以表格形式存储数据,并使用SQL(结构化查询语
## MySQL, Redis, MongoDB, and Docker: A Comprehensive Overview
### Introduction
In the world of modern software development, databases play a crucial role in storing, managing, and retrieving data.
原创
2023-12-22 08:16:05
37阅读
主从复制:
当mysql数据库的数据量太大的时候,查询数据就很吃力了,无论怎么优化都会产生瓶颈,这时我们需要增加服务器设备来实现分布式数据库,实现多机热备份,要想实现多机的热备,首先要了解主从数据库服务器的版本的需求,主从mysql的安装运行版本需一致。因此,我们利用mysql自带的REPLICATION来实现mysql多机热备的功能,mysql版本为5.7进行演示。
读写分离:
转载
2024-07-11 12:43:17
21阅读